3 Reasons to Have Boat Insurance

Although Idaho does not have a legal requirement that boat owners must carry insurance on their vessels, it is highly recommended given the risks associated with boating and the investment made into the watercraft. Let’s take a look at three reasons why boat insurance is a no brainer purchase.

1. Inclement Weather

Contrary to public opinion, bad weather doesn’t have an offseason and can strike at any time leading to costly repairs on your boat. Even if you store your boat during the winter months, that doesn’t mean that a flood, fire, or another type of natural disaster cannot damage your vessel. Consequently, having boat insurance means that you are covered for natural disaster-related damage up to your policy limit and minus your deductible.

2. Homeowners Insurance Doesn’t Cut It

If you store your boat on your property, it may be tempting to believe that your homeowner’s insurance policy will cover the vessel; however, this is largely not true. While it will offer some form of coverage while it is on your property, the amount will be significantly less than the boat’s value and nowhere close to what a traditional boat insurance policy will cover which includes comprehensive, property damage, bodily injury, and collision.

3. The Marina May Require Boat Insurance

Even though Idaho does not require boat insurance, it may be required by the storage facility to include a boatyard or marina. Consequently, it is important to double-check the rules and regulations of where you are storing the boat during both the summer and winter months to ensure whether or not insurance is needed.
